Sure, LTX Studio is a completely online platform. You can entry all its features specifically from your browser, without needing to down load computer software or install plugins. Upload your emblem for instant brand recognition, select from a palette of colors that reflect your style, and opt for a https://devinzfknq.dgbloggers.com/34473484/the-single-strategy-to-use-for-video-maker-video